The number of off-leash dog parks across the US has increased dramatically in the past few years. Managing dog waste has been a particular problem. I have two questions:
1) Does anyone here have info on the Australian concept of "pooch patches" -- an area designed to get dogs to eliminate in a special area, the urine will dissipate and fecal matter can picked up and disposed of properly?
2) Composting systems -- or digesters --that can be located on site to process fecal matter?
